Hooray for Jack Goldstein, who acknowledged his South Boston roots by painting green shamrocks all over the front of Jack’s Cocktails, across the street from the Hollenbeck Station. He got it right, with three leaves per shamrock. Not “four-leaf clovers,” as described by The Times. Anyone from South Boston knows that a shamrock has three leaves, and has nothing to do with a four-leaf clover, a valid symbol in its own right.

Jack also properly acknowledged St. Patrick’s Day in the best American tradition, by serving up corned beef and cabbage. (In Ireland, the national dish is bacon and cabbage, Irish bacon being a far cry from the inferior American stuff.)

Hooray for Jack Goldstein, a true South Bostonian who understands his roots.
